The armed group attacked and shot up a Russian border station upon entry.

Ukrainska Pravda → Source tone: likely

Russian Telegram channels reported the destruction of the Grayvorona border crossing point

Kyiv Independent → Source tone: likely

The Russian Defense Ministry claimed to have killed 70 combatants and destroyed four armored combat vehicles and five trucks.

Kyiv Independent → Source tone: certain

The Russian Volunteer Corps denied these claims, noting discrepancies in camouflage patterns between the militia's equipment and images released by Russian authorities.

Kyiv Post → Source tone: certain

Fighters from The Russian Volunteer Corps claimed responsibility for the attack

Kyiv Post → Source tone: certain

The self-described Russian freedom fighters shot up a border checkpoint, overran the village of Kozinka adjacent to the Ukrainian border, and opened fire on Russian forces in Glotove and Gora-Podol

Censor.NET → Source tone: certain

Fighters of the Russian Volunteer Corps conducted a raid in the Belgorod region and destroyed a border post at the Grayvoron checkpoint.
